Even TimesSelect revenue can’t save 500 NYT jobs

With Newsday already looking as thin as Life‘s latest incarnation as a glossy version of Parade thanks to its never-ending job cuts, we might be able to look forward to everyday of the New York Times looking as thin as its Saturday edition thanks to the upcoming 500 staff cuts.

The cutbacks will include about 250 positions at The New York Times Media Group, including the 45 newsroom jobs at the Times newspaper. Other properties in that group include the International Herald Tribune and NYTimes.com. Specific reductions for those properties were not revealed.

No worries though, the layoffs won’t take effect until October, which means staffers have at least a week or two to finagle free TimesSelect access for life into their severance packages.
